## Deployment

Moxcache 2.1 patches the image cache leak. Do not deploy 2.0 anywhere. Build the container, run the soak test for fifteen minutes, and confirm resident memory plateaus. If it climbs, stop and flag it. Staging first, always. Launch the service with the configuration values listed below.

config for yahof-tajop:
zorath:
  pin: 7493
  metrics_host: metrics.zorath.tolvaqsys.internal
  tenant: praiel
  seal: seal_fd9cd4f1

Ticket #4471 — PointsBarn ledger drift

Severity: High. The PointsBarn loyalty ledger shows balances diverging from the event stream after Tuesday's reconciliation run. Roughly 0.3% of accounts affected; no customer-visible errors yet. Suspect the dedupe window shrank in the latest deploy. On-call: freeze reconciliation and snapshot the ledger. The suspect build's token follows.

pipeline stamp: htk4_66df

MEMO — Branch Managers Only

The Velmark office in Crostley closes 30 June. Headcount transfers to the Durnfield branch; two roles lapse by attrition. Lease surrender is agreed with the landlord. Clients will be notified the first week of June — not before. Route all queries to Regional Ops, not local staff. Do not discuss externally. Context for the decision follows below.

management briefing: Headcount on the Belix team goes from 60 to 93 by the end of November. Gross margin on Belix came in at 23 percent against a plan of 47 percent.